Output 26626ada0dac57435525638f5efaefa7097a801116ba0006e00d341c42a62696:0

value
65310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23526ffe24d159e7127929cb962358a771a496ea OP_EQUALVERIFY OP_CHECKSIG
address
14DmQa4XMFv8qktrJXNaiLfcJz1reiAWFr
transaction
26626ada0dac57435525638f5efaefa7097a801116ba0006e00d341c42a62696
spent
true